The motor in the fast cars is simply a stroked 2JZ, tranny is stock, rear end I'm sure is stock. It has some money in the suspension/aero/fuel/motor/turbo, but it's not like they took a Supra shell and replaced all the parts, dumped a V8 in it, etc.
Supras are amazing platforms for straight line speed. 1000+whp on stock internals, they are ALWAYS in the mix for the fastest 6 speed cars, and are next to impossible to beat on the big end.

Now correct me if I am wrong...but speed is a mathematical result of
certain physical constants, the RPM, transmission final drive gear ratios and rear differential gear ratios. There is a limit of speed based on the RPM
in the final gear, this RPM limit is the direct result of the final drive ratio and rear diff, true or false? If this is true, as I suspect, then with a stock trans and rear, the suggestion is that toyota designed the car to be 242MPH car.
I have a hard time believing this is true so either my understanding of what limits a cars top speed is flawed or toyota did design the supra as a 242MPH car or the supra in the video does not have stock drive line components.
EDIT:
I should have added that the engine RPM limit is a key metric in what the top speed will be.

It's so overbuilt, just amazing...Still a very sexy looking car from all angles, if you notice in the pics, the supras roofline is like a good 3 inches lower than the Z, even though I have Tiens that really does not drop the Z much...Yes, I have hit 200 mph with the Supra on many occasions on Floridas I95 and Turnpike...The top secret diffuser is a very functional piece, as it creates a very nice Venturi tunnel effect at high speeds and the car becomes very stable over 150 mph !! That's why I had to do the Nismo V3 rear on my Z because I know the aerodynamics have been proven many times, especially on JGTC cars in Japan..!!
